Footnotes
VINO DOMINUS set the pace along the inside, enjoyed a clear advantage while well in hand around the turn, responded when set down in upper stretch and held sway. TIMS brushed with an outer foe at the start, stalked from the four path, took aim on the clear leader from the three path turning for home, inched closer to offer a mild challenge reaching the lane, but proved no match shortly after and was second best. WHATEVER brushed with an inner rival at the start, tracked from the three to two path then chased evenly through the lane. PAIRED lacked speed in the five to three path into the turn, shifted back to the five path entering the lane and moved up willinlgy. SPRING ST. DREAMER chased two wide and between horses down the backstretch then failed to menace. MOUNTAIN GRANDEUR raced off of the pace in the four path, pursued two wide and between horses into the final furlong then failed to factor. PUNKIN BOY bumped with a troubled inner rival at the start and was off slow, raced at the rear along the inside, then in the two path around the turn and made little impact along the inside. BIG NELSON tracked along the inside but weakened into the turn and was done early. CHASING GRAY pressed the leader from the three path early on, but faded around the turn then faltered between horses. CARSON stumbled, bumped with an outer rival, and dislodged his rider at the start. A STEWARDS' INQUIRY REVIEWING THE START RESULTED IN NO CHANGE TO THE ORIGINAL ORDER OF FINISH.
